[Bug 1507505] Re: Unable to install GRUB in /dev/nvme
Similar to the other bug reports, I receive the following error when following the installation wizard on Ubuntu 16.04: "Unable to install GRUB in /dev/nvme" I was able to get an encrypted install of Ubuntu with v16.04 with the bootloader on /dev/nvme0n1 working with UEFI boot, with some small tweaks following comments #14 (https://bugs.launchpad.net/ubuntu/+source /grub-installer/+bug/1507505/comments/14) and #19 (https://bugs.launchpad.net/ubuntu/+source/grub- installer/+bug/1507505/comments/19), The steps I followed in the installer were: 1) Select manual partition setup 2) make sure drive /dev/nvme0n1 is blank 3) create a partition at front of drive, 1000MB (whatever size you need), mapped to /boot 4) create "physical encrypted partition" following the boot partition with the remaining space 5) assign new encrypted partition with the / mount point 6) select /dev/nvme0n1 as the partition to install the boot loader -- You received this bug notification because you are a member of Ubuntu Bugs, which is subscribed to Ubuntu. https://bugs.launchpad.net/bugs/1507505 Title: Unable to install GRUB in /dev/nvme To manage notifications about this bug go to: https://bugs.launchpad.net/grub-installer/+bug/1507505/+subscriptions -- ubuntu-bugs mailing list ubuntu-bugs@lists.ubuntu.com https://lists.ubuntu.com/mailman/listinfo/ubuntu-bugs

[Bug 1698083] Re: Vertically maximize on middle button click does not work in Wayland sessions
OK, so there are a few steps to fixing this bug: 1. sudo apt install gnome-tweak-tool 2. Gnome Tweak Tool > Windows > Titlebar Actions > Middle-Click = Toggle Maximize Vertically 3. Log in using Xorg ("Ubuntu") for it to work (not "Ubuntu on Wayland"). Step #3 sounds like an obvious bug. But #2 is seemingly also a bug because it interprets the middle click anywhere on the titlebar -- clicking on the maximize button is not considered a special area. -- You received this bug notification because you are a member of Ubuntu Bugs, which is subscribed to Ubuntu. https://bugs.launchpad.net/bugs/1698083 Title: Middle-click titlebar actions don't work in Wayland sessions To manage notifications about this bug go to: https://bugs.launchpad.net/ubuntu/+source/gnome-shell/+bug/1698083/+subscriptions -- ubuntu-bugs mailing list ubuntu-bugs@lists.ubuntu.com https://lists.ubuntu.com/mailman/listinfo/ubuntu-bugs
